Flat Rate VS Custom Pricing

Many pool maintenance companies might tempt you with a flat-rate pricing model based on the size of your pool, where a larger pool naturally incurs higher costs, inclusive of chemicals. At first glance, this may seem like an attractive deal; a single, consistent price throughout the year. However, it’s critical to understand that the chemical needs of pools can greatly fluctuate based on numerous factors. In fact, two pools of the same size can have vastly different chemical requirements due to elements such as:

User Frequency: A pool enjoyed by a single swimmer once a week will have significantly different chemical demands compared to a pool that’s frequented daily by multiple swimmers.

Surrounding Environment: Pools nestled within a lush landscape, prone to heavy debris, will inevitably require more chemicals than those in a minimalistic, low-debris backyard.

Pool Finish: The type of pool finish also influences chemical needs. Standard hand-trowel plaster finishes have different chemical demands compared to aggregate, polymer-based, or vinyl/fiberglass finishes.

Water Source: The water chemistry of your fill water, including pH, chlorine, and hardness levels, can vary depending on its source, thus impacting chemical requirements.

Evaporation & Water Loss: Factors such as frequent use of water features, humidity, surface area, water temperature, splash out, and lack of shade can increase evaporation and water loss, affecting chemical usage.

In response to these variables, companies using flat-rate pricing often include a broad margin for error, thus factoring in “extra” when calculating potential chemical usage for each pool. This could mean you end up shouldering the cost of chemicals for someone else’s pool, essentially paying more than necessary for your service.
